Diners are consistently raving about the food, with a good score of 8.6 and good customer satisfaction at 89.5%. With 221 positive remarks, guests frequently praise the super delicious Thai food, presentation, and standout dishes like BBQ Chicken and Volcanic beef, often noting bold flavors and high-quality ingredients. While overwhelmingly positive, 20 comments point to some areas for improvement.
A few guests mentioned portion sizes being inconsistent, and some felt the original flavor was mediocre or that certain items like curry chicken could be bland, occasionally noting issues with spice level.

Overall, the service here is quite impressive, earning a good score of 7.7 and a solid 79.1% customer satisfaction. With 72 positive remarks out of 91 total, guests frequently praise the friendly waitstaff, attentive servers, and quick service. Many highlight the excellent recommendations and warm hospitality, making for a pleasant dining experience.
However, it's not all sunshine. The 18 negative comments point to some areas needing attention, particularly concerning servers being less attentive or even rude near closing time. Issues with food preparation time, delivery orders, and occasional order cancellations also pop up, suggesting inconsistencies in service execution.

You’re looking at roughly 33 per person – reported by 62 diners. That puts it in the $31–$40 category. For a Thai Restaurant in San Francisco, it’s comfortably mid-range: not a steal, but not bank-breaking either.
Looking at the full picture, while the average is 33, a good chunk of guests actually spend less, with the biggest group falling into the $21–$30 range. This means there’s a nice mix of options, from more budget-friendly bites to those special occasion splurges.
